Biography

Aimee Williams is a Staff Systems Engineer at GE Aerospace in Mobility Engines. In this role, she contributes to engine/airframe integration, certification and qualification, and adherence to requirements for commercial derivative engines. She also supports the growth of mobility engines programs to promote new business opportunities.

Prior to her role in industry, Aimee spent 5 years as a Research Engineer at the Georgia Tech Research Institute, where she provided technical expertise and technical program management in projects in space, propulsion, and hypersonic applications. Aimee graduated from Georgia Tech in 2019 with a PhD in Aerospace Engineering and previously with a BS in 2010 and MS in 2013. She studied the combustion dynamics of liquid-fueled bluff-body-stabilized flames and the autoignition of Jet-A sprays at afterburner conditions.
